How does a dispersant work?

A dispersant is a chemical substance that is used to disperse or break up solid particles or liquid droplets in a medium, such as a liquid or gas. Dispersants work by altering the surface properties of the particles or droplets, reducing their tendency to aggregate or settle.

The mechanism of action of dispersants involves several key steps:

1.Wetting: Dispersants have surfactant properties, meaning they can lower the surface tension of the medium and improve the wetting of the particles or droplets. This allows the dispersant to spread evenly over the surface of the particles or droplets, promoting their interaction with the dispersant molecules.

2.Stabilization: Dispersants contain both hydrophilic (water-attracting) and hydrophobic (water-repelling) portions in their molecular structure. When dispersed in the medium, the hydrophilic part of the dispersant molecule interacts with the surrounding liquid molecules, while the hydrophobic part adsorbs onto the surface of the particles or droplets. This creates a stabilizing layer around the particles or droplets, preventing them from coming into close contact with each other and forming aggregates.

3.Electrostatic repulsion: Dispersants can also provide electrostatic stabilization through the creation of charged species on the particle or droplet surfaces. The dispersant molecules can ionize in the medium, generating charged groups that repel each other due to their like charges. This electrostatic repulsion further hinders the particles or droplets from aggregating.

4.Reducing interfacial tension: Dispersants can reduce the interfacial tension between the particles or droplets and the surrounding medium. By lowering the interfacial tension, the dispersant helps to overcome the attractive forces between the particles or droplets, minimizing their tendency to coalesce or settle.

Overall, the actions of wetting, stabilization, electrostatic repulsion, and interfacial tension reduction work together to keep the particles or droplets dispersed and prevent their agglomeration or sedimentation. Dispersants are widely used in various industries, such as paints, coatings, oil spill response, and wastewater treatment, to achieve homogeneous mixtures and prevent undesired clumping or settling.
